    The SAP error message /ACCGO/CCK_TOLERANCE079 indicates that a tolerance schedule ID is not assigned to a specific contract type in the system. This error typically arises in the context of contract management or financial transactions where tolerance levels for certain operations (like pricing or payment) are defined.
    
    Cause: Missing Assignment: The tolerance schedule ID you are trying to use has not been assigned to the specified contract type in the configuration settings. Incorrect Configuration: The configuration for tolerance schedules may not have been set up correctly, or the specific contract type may not have been linked to any tolerance schedule. Data Entry Error: There may be a typo or incorrect entry when specifying the tolerance schedule ID or contract type.
